Strawberry Panna Cotta with Lemon Balm

Prep: 15min
| Servings: 4 | Cook: 20min

Spoonsparrow’s strawberry panna cotta with lemon balm: a light Italian classic reinterpreted for summer and low fat.

Ingredients

  • 6 sheets of white gelatin
  • 1 vanilla pod
  • 300 ml whipping cream
  • 200 ml Milk (3.5% fat)
  • 3 tbsp raw cane sugar (30 g)
  • 100 g fresh strawberries
  • lemon balm leaf (for garnish)

Instructions

  1. 1.

    Soak gelatin in cold water for 5 minutes. Split the vanilla pod lengthwise and scrape out the seeds with a knife. Add the vanilla pod, seeds, cream, milk, and sugar to a saucepan and bring to a boil.

  2. 2.

    Remove from heat, discard the vanilla pod, and stir in the well-extracted gelatin until dissolved. Pour the mixture into four glasses and refrigerate covered for at least 4 hours.

  3. 3.

    Wash strawberries, pat dry, and place on top of the panna cotta. Serve strawberry panna cotta garnished with lemon balm.
